Market Ecosystem & Demand-Supply Framework Key Product Categories Standard Acupuncture Needles: Thin, sterile, stainless steel needles used in traditional practice. Disposable Needles: Single-use, pre-sterilized needles emphasizing safety and hygiene. Specialized Needles: Needles designed for specific techniques, such as shallow insertion or electro-acupuncture compatibility. Value Chain Analysis Raw Material Sourcing High-quality stainless steel, titanium, and biocompatible polymers sourced from global suppliers, with South Korea increasingly localizing raw material production to reduce costs. Sterilization agents and packaging materials sourced from specialized chemical and packaging firms. Manufacturing & Quality Control Manufacturing involves precision machining, surface finishing, and sterilization processes adhering to ISO 13485 standards. Quality assurance includes biocompatibility testing, sterility validation, and compliance with international standards (e.g., CE, FDA).
